updated to the new api of Space from pikotools

This commit is contained in:
Tomasz Sowa 2021-04-08 17:21:12 +02:00
parent d78aa325d3
commit c85165b442
3 changed files with 5 additions and 10 deletions

View File

@ -566,12 +566,7 @@ void BaseExpression::esc(const PT::Space & space, PT::TextStream & stream)
{ {
PT::WTextStream tmp_stream; PT::WTextStream tmp_stream;
if( space.table.size() > 0 ) space.serialize_to_space_stream(tmp_stream, true);
{
tmp_stream.clear();
}
space.Serialize(tmp_stream, true);
esc(tmp_stream, stream); esc(tmp_stream, stream);
} }

View File

@ -141,7 +141,7 @@ void Clearer::clear_value(PT::Date & field_value)
void Clearer::clear_value(PT::Space & field_value) void Clearer::clear_value(PT::Space & field_value)
{ {
field_value.Clear(); field_value.clear();
} }
void Clearer::clear_model(Model & field_value) void Clearer::clear_model(Model & field_value)

View File

@ -430,16 +430,16 @@ void DbConnector::get_value(const char * value_str, PT::Date & field_value)
void DbConnector::get_value(const char * value_str, PT::Space & field_value) void DbConnector::get_value(const char * value_str, PT::Space & field_value)
{ {
field_value.Clear(); field_value.clear();
if( *value_str != '\0' ) if( *value_str != '\0' )
{ {
PT::SpaceParser space_parser; PT::SpaceParser space_parser;
space_parser.SetSpace(field_value); space_parser.SetSpace(field_value);
if( space_parser.ParseString(value_str) != PT::SpaceParser::ok ) if( space_parser.ParseSpace(value_str) != PT::SpaceParser::ok )
{ {
field_value.Clear(); field_value.clear();
if( log ) if( log )
{ {